Al^(3+)、K^+、U^(6+)、Pb^(2+)与单宁酸联用媒染微血管的研究

摘  要:目的 :光镜观察单宁酸与 Al3+、K+、U6 +、Pb2 +联用显示大脑微血管的效果。方法 :用单宁酸媒染固定液灌流大鼠 ,取脑切片 ,入硫酸铝钾、氯化钾、醋酸双氧铀和硝酸铅溶液中呈色。结果 :单宁酸与Al3+、K+结合显示血管清晰 ,与 U6 +、Pb2 +联用媒染血管效果欠佳。结论 :部分含 Al3+、K+的金属盐可替代氯化铁媒染微血管 ,醋酸双氧铀和硝酸铅不宜使用。Objective:The effect of staining the microvascular system with Al 3+ ?K +?U 6+ ?Pb 2+ and TA was investigated by microscope.Methods:The experimental rats were perfused through the ascending aorta with the compound fixative solution which contained Al 3+ ?K +?U 6+ ?Pb 2+ and TA for coloring,then thin section were prepared from the rat's brain and observe under the microscope.Results:The microvascular system was stained manifestly by Al 3+ ?K + and TA result of staining by U 6+ ?Pb 2+and TA was unsatisfacted,Conclusion:The ferrous chlorid can be replaced by the uranyl acetate and lead nitrate are not suitable for staining microvascular system.
